A LANDLORD was celebrating yesterday after winning the right to move tenants into his building - more than two years after it was built.
The Cassation Court upheld a High Civil Court verdict in favour of building owner Abdulla Salman Kaiksow, who had been refused a completion certificate by the Manama Municipality.
He first appealed against the municipality's decision in the Lower Civil Court in late 2006 and won, but the municipality appealed in the High Civil Court.
Mr Kaiksow won for a second time, but the municipality again appealed in the Cassation ...
